Frank Heckenbach wrote:
> So I'd appreciate Paul's suggestion of making $1 const, so such
> problems are noticed at compile-time.
Can't hurt to try it, I suppose. I installed this.
2003-10-04 Paul Eggert <address@hidden>
* data/glr.c (b4_rhs_value, b4_rhs_location): Yield a
non-modifiable lvalue, instead of a modifiable one.
* doc/bison.texinfo (Actions): Document that $$ can
be assigned to. Do not claim that $$ and $N are
array element references: user code should not rely on this.

@@ -2797,9 +2797,10 @@ Actions, ,Actions in Mid-Rule}).
The C code in an action can refer to the semantic values of the components
matched by the rule with the construct @address@hidden, which stands for
the value of the @var{n}th component. The semantic value for the grouping
-being constructed is @code{$$}. (Bison translates both of these constructs
-into array element references when it copies the actions into the parser
-file.)
+being constructed is @code{$$}. Bison translates both of these
+constructs into expressions of the appropriate type when it copies the
+actions into the parser file. @code{$$} is translated to a modifiable
+lvalue, so it can be assigned to.
